Bills go overseas to nab a draft-and-stash with England OL Travis Clayton

Related Topics: Buffalo Bills

The Buffalo Bills have some history with international prospects after previously getting involved in the international program with running back Christian Wade in recent years. Now, they’ve done it again with a draft pick project in offensive tackle Travis Clayton of England at pick No. 221 overall.

Clayton stands at 6’7’ and 300 pounds with 35” arms, and has reportedly run a 4.79 40-yard dash. He was announced by the team as an offensive tackle. He has never played competitive football before, so there’s not much to break down about his game, but he does have a rugby background.
